Compliance Excellence & Enhanced CDD

Omega Petrotech Company Limited operates under a strict, Zero-Tolerance Compliance Architecture that aligns thoroughly with the Wolfsberg Principles and international Anti-Money Laundering (AML) standards.

rule

Automated Sanctions Screening

All counterparts and intermediaries must undergo rigorous automated screening against global watchlists.

  • United States Office of Foreign Assets Control (US OFAC)
  • European Union Sanctions List
  • United Nations Security Council Resolutions (UNSCR)
directions_boat

Vessel Vetting Policy

All tankers must clear strict procedures under the Ship Inspection Report Programme (SIRE).

warning The Company enforces an absolute prohibition against vessels with a history of navigating sanctioned waters or those registered under high-risk Flags of Convenience.

ESG Integration & Sustainable Horizons

In alignment with global energy transition mandates, the Company’s long-term business framework strategically integrates decarbonization and sustainable development into its core operations.

handshake
Immediate Mandate

Ultra-Low Sulfur Diesel

100% of physical diesel trading operations are restricted exclusively to Ultra-Low Sulfur Diesel (Diesel EN590 10PPM).

This strategy actively reduces particulate matter (PM) and sulfur oxide (SOx) emissions along high-traffic logistics corridors across the ASEAN region.
